The Early Days of Google My Business

In order to understand the historical context of optimizing Google My Business for Palm Beach County retailers, it is important to look back at the early days of this platform. Google My Business was initially launched by Google in June 2014 as a way to help businesses manage their online presence across various Google platforms, including Google Search and Google Maps. It provided a centralized dashboard for businesses to update their information, such as contact details, hours of operation, and photos.

At the time of its launch, Google My Business was seen as a game-changer for local businesses, as it offered a free and easy-to-use tool to enhance their online visibility. The platform allowed businesses to appear in local search results, making it easier for potential customers to find them. This was particularly beneficial for retailers in Palm Beach County, a popular tourist destination with a thriving retail sector.

The Evolution of Google My Business

Over the years, Google My Business has evolved and introduced new features to better serve businesses and users alike. One significant development was the of Google Posts in 2017. This feature allowed businesses to create short updates or promotions directly on their Google My Business listing, further enhancing their visibility in search results. Retailers in Palm Beach County quickly realized the potential of Google Posts to showcase their latest products, sales, and events.

Another key evolution was the integration of Google Reviews into Google My Business. Customer reviews have become increasingly influential in consumers’ purchasing decisions, and Google recognized the importance of incorporating this social proof into business listings. Retailers in Palm Beach County had to adapt to this shift by actively managing and responding to customer reviews to maintain a positive online reputation.

1. Claiming and Verifying Your Google My Business Listing

One of the first steps in optimizing your Google My Business (GMB) profile is to claim and verify your listing. This process ensures that you have ownership and control over your business information displayed on Google. To claim your listing:

  1. Go to the Google My Business website and sign in with your Google account.
  2. Click on the “Manage now” button.
  3. Search for your business by name and address.
  4. If your business appears in the search results, click on it to claim ownership. If it doesn’t appear, click on the “Add your business to Google” button.
  5. Follow the instructions to verify your ownership. This can be done through a postcard sent to your business address, a phone call, or email verification.

2. Optimizing Business Information

Once you have claimed and verified your GMB listing, it’s crucial to optimize your business information to improve visibility and attract potential customers. Here are some key areas to focus on:

2.1 Business Name, Address, and Phone Number (NAP)

Ensure that your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) are accurate and consistent across all online platforms, including your GMB listing. Consistency is essential for local SEO, as it helps search engines understand and associate your business information correctly.

2.2 Business Category

Selecting the appropriate business category is vital for Google to understand your business and display it in relevant search results. Choose the most specific category that accurately represents your business.

2.3 Business Description

Write a compelling and informative business description that includes relevant keywords and highlights what makes your business unique. Keep it concise and engaging, as only the first 250 characters are visible in the GMB knowledge panel.

2.4 Business Attributes

Take advantage of the business attributes feature in GMB to provide additional information about your business. This includes attributes such as wheelchair accessibility, outdoor seating, free Wi-Fi, and more. Adding relevant attributes can help attract customers with specific preferences or needs.

3. Optimizing Business Photos

Visual content plays a crucial role in attracting customers and enhancing your GMB profile. Follow these tips to optimize your business photos:

3.1 High-Quality Images

Upload high-quality, well-lit images that showcase your products, services, and business premises. Avoid blurry or pixelated photos, as they can create a negative impression.

3.2 Relevant and Descriptive Image Names

Before uploading images, rename them with descriptive and keyword-rich file names. This helps search engines understand the content of the image and improves its visibility in relevant searches.

3.3 Image Size and Resolution

Ensure that your images meet Google’s recommended size and resolution guidelines. This helps maintain image quality and ensures faster loading times, improving user experience.

3.4 Regularly Update Photos

Keep your GMB photo gallery up to date by regularly adding new images and removing outdated ones. This shows that your business is active and helps potential customers get an accurate representation of your offerings.

4. Obtaining and Managing Customer Reviews

Customer reviews play a vital role in building trust and credibility for your business. Here’s how you can obtain and manage customer reviews on your GMB listing:

4.1 Encourage Reviews

Ask satisfied customers to leave reviews on your GMB profile. You can do this by including a call-to-action on your website, sending follow-up emails after a purchase, or displaying signage in your physical store.

4.2 Respond to Reviews

Engage with your customers by responding to their reviews, both positive and negative. This shows that you value their feedback and are committed to providing excellent customer service. Responding to reviews also helps improve your business’s online reputation.

4.3 Monitor and Report Inappropriate Reviews

Regularly monitor your reviews for any spam or inappropriate content. If you come across such reviews, report them to Google for removal. This helps maintain the integrity of your business’s online reputation.

5. Utilizing Google Posts and Q&A

Google provides additional features that can help you engage with potential customers and provide them with valuable information. Here’s how you can utilize Google Posts and Q&A:

5.1 Google Posts

Create and publish Google Posts to share updates, promotions, events, and other relevant information about your business. Posts appear in your GMB listing and can help drive engagement and conversions.

5.2 Google Q&A

Monitor and respond to questions asked by potential customers in the Google Q&A section of your GMB listing. Providing accurate and helpful answers can influence a customer’s decision to choose your business.

6. Tracking Performance and Making Data-Driven Decisions

Regularly monitoring and analyzing the performance of your GMB listing is crucial for optimizing your online presence. Here are some key metrics to track:

6.1 Insights

Use the Insights tab in your GMB dashboard to gain valuable data on how customers find and interact with your business. This includes information on search queries, customer actions, and photo views.

6.2 Google Analytics Integration

Integrate your GMB listing with Google Analytics to gain deeper insights into user behavior, website traffic, and conversions that originate from your GMB profile. This integration allows you to make data-driven decisions to further optimize your online presence.

5. Can I manage multiple locations with Google My Business?

Yes, Google My Business allows you to manage multiple locations from a single account. You can add and verify each location separately and manage their profiles individually.

6. How can I track the performance of my Google My Business profile?

Google My Business provides insights and analytics to help you track the performance of your profile. You can see how many people found your business, how they found it, and what actions they took, such as visiting your website or requesting directions.

7. Can I advertise my retail store on Google My Business?

While Google My Business itself does not offer advertising options, you can link your profile to Google Ads to run location-based ads. This can help increase your visibility and drive more traffic to your store.

9. Can I add a virtual tour of my retail store to my Google My Business profile?

Yes, you can add a virtual tour of your retail store using Google Street View. You can hire a Google-certified photographer or use the Street View app to capture and upload 360-degree photos of your store.

10. Are there any additional features or tools I should be aware of in Google My Business?

Yes, Google My Business offers various additional features and tools to enhance your profile, such as:

  • Booking button: Allows customers to book appointments directly from your profile.
  • Product catalog: Lets you showcase your products with images, descriptions, and prices.
  • Google My Business app: Allows you to manage your profile on the go from your mobile device.
